Cost to Move from Detroit to San Diego

Moving a 1 bedroom apartment 2,355 miles from Detroit, MI to San Diego, CA will cost on average $3,784 to hire full service movers. A 3 bedroom Detroit to San Diego move is roughly $9,140. See the chart below for a detailed breakdown by type of move and home size. Pricing will vary based upon the exact locations of pickup and dropoff as well as several other factors. The most important pricing component that is often overlooked is how far away the move date is. The earlier you can reserve movers, the better your pricing and options will be.

Home SizeMoving CostVolume of Packed Items (ft³)$/ft³
Studio$2,538300 ft³8.46
1 Bedroom$3,784450 ft³8.41
2 Bedrooms$6,269750 ft³8.36
3 Bedrooms$9,1401100 ft³8.31
4 Bedrooms$13,2141600 ft³8.26
5+ Bedrooms$14,7761800 ft³8.21
*Please note: These Michigan to California moving prices are rough approximations based upon nationwide data as well as local and statewide data from Michigan & California. The volume listed here represents the estimated cubic footage of your household items when packed and loaded into a moving truck. Detroit vs. San Diego Weather Considerations

When planning a move from Detroit, MI, to San Diego, CA, comprehending the weather differences can prepare you for a change in lifestyle. This comparison highlights how Detroit's and San Diego's climates differ, ensuring you know what to expect in your new home.

Summer icon
83F / 63F

Detroit, MI

77F / 64F

San Diego, CA

Average Summer High/Low (°F)

Winter icon
35F / 22F

Detroit, MI

66F / 50F

San Diego, CA

Average Winter High/Low (°F)

Rainfall icon
33.5

Detroit, MI

10.34

San Diego, CA

Annual Rainfall (Inches)

Snowfall icon
42.7

Detroit, MI

0

San Diego, CA

Annual Snowfall (Inches)

ComparisonDetroitSan Diego
Air QualityModerateGood
Natural DisastersBlizzards, TornadoesEarthquakes, Wildfires
Days of Sunshine per Year☀️☀️☀️☀️☀️☀️☀️☀️☀️☀️
Avg. UV Index🕶️🕶️🕶️🕶️🕶️🕶️🕶️🕶️🕶️🕶️🕶️🕶️🕶️🕶️🕶️🕶️🕶️🕶️🕶️🕶️🕶️🕶️
Avg. Annual Humidity💦💦💦💦💦💦💦💦💦💦💦💦💦💦💦💦💦💦💦💦

Moving from Detroit to San Diego means embracing a milder, more consistent climate. San Diego boasts more sunny days and significantly less humidity, leading to an overall drier climate that many find preferable. The absence of snow in San Diego contrasts sharply with Detroit's wintry mix, offering a year-round outdoor lifestyle without the need for heavy coats or snow shovels. However, newcomers should be prepared for the specific natural disaster risks in California, such as earthquakes and wildfires, which differ from the blizzards and tornadoes common in Michigan.

Money, Economy, and Job Market Considerations for Moving from Detroit to San Diego

Moving from one city to another involves significant changes, especially when it comes to finances. Understanding the cost of living and how it compares between Detroit, MI and San Diego, CA is crucial for planning a successful relocation.

ComparisonDetroitSan Diego
Avg. Household Income$36,140$93,042
Cost of Living Index99.4132.3
State Income Tax4.259.3
Avg. Property Tax2.30.76
Avg. Sales Tax67.75
Top 3 IndustriesAutomotive, Manufacturing, TechnologyDefense/Military, Tourism, International Trade
AffluenceLowerHigher
PovertyHigherLower
HomelessnessSignificantSignificant

When moving from Detroit to San Diego, you'll notice significant differences in living costs and household incomes. While the average household income in San Diego is significantly higher, the cost of living index also dramatically increases, primarily due to housing costs. Taxation is another important difference, with California having higher state income and sales tax rates. Despite these financial disparities, San Diego's economic landscape is bolstered by robust industries like defense, tourism, and trade, offering a variety of employment opportunities. Detroit vs. San Diego Traffic and Public Transit Considerations

Moving from Detroit, MI, to San Diego, CA, presents a significant change in your daily commute and traffic experiences. This comparison of the traffic and transportation options between Detroit & San Diego is designed to help you better understand what the daily commute and traffic is like.

ComparisonDetroitSan Diego
Avg Commute Time (in minutes)2526
Traffic Congestion 🚦🚦🚦🚦🚦🚦🚦🚦🚦🚦🚦🚦🚦🚦🚦🚦🚦🚦🚦🚦
Availability of Public Transit 🚇🚇🚇🚇🚇🚇🚇🚇🚇🚇🚇🚇🚇🚇🚇🚇🚇🚇🚇🚇
Can you get by without car?DifficultModerately feasible

In Detroit, you might find yourself more reliant on a car due to the lower availability and coverage of public transit options. The average commute time is marginally shorter than in San Diego, with notably less traffic congestion. San Diego, on the other hand, although experiencing slightly more traffic, offers better public transit options. The city has a well-developed network that includes buses and the San Diego Trolley, making it more feasible to live without a car compared to Detroit.
